    Marcela F.

    Went there today for breakfast with a friend. Plenty of parking. They're currently under street repairs so it seemed very slow more employees than customers. My suggestion would be to place a sign outside letting people know you're open. I called to ask if the were open. Lady on the phone was very short and not very friendly. She informed they were open. You order on the counter and they serve you when it's ready. Lady who took the order wasn't very friendly. Other than that their burritos are amazing. We had the A.M Burrito. It was super tasty. You have plenty of options to create your own burrito.

    Kelli S.

    So disappointing as this used to be a consistently flavorful and unique Chinese Chicken Salad (a staple and weekly go-to), however today after having been gone for awhile I discovered indications of quality degradation that will unfortunately land this cafe in my list of greedy has-beens. First are the greens. Sifting the salad around I saw several wilted, dark and nasty old pieces which definitely shouldn't have been there. I also had several large chunks of stalk (white layered base) of the lettuce which wouldn't have been so bad if there was dressing on it, but that brings me to disappointment #2... They've gotten REALLY chintzy with the dressing! So I took a pretty good mixing to the salad beforehand, and it tasted SO bland like imagine chewing on water. Seriously. Watered down lettuce, watered down almond slivers, watered down onions... Heck, even the CHICKEN tasted like water! I even suspect it was canned. Ah and that beautiful zesty tang of the signature dressing was nowhere to be found since there was a lack thereof, so of course I went up to the counter to ask for "a little more" to make it palatable. This is when I find out they charge 75 cents for an extra little container. Listen it's not like I can't afford it, but y'all want to charge me for the dressing that should've been on the salad in the first place?!? Just on principle alone, HARD PASS.. 2 stars for the iced tea and crunchy wontons which were the only things that had flavor. Other than that y'all ruined my lunch and I wasted 40 mins worth of gas.

    Donna B.

    Five stars for the Chinese chicken salad. It's my go to there and I treated my mom's caregiver today for lunch and we both enjoyed our salad. One star for dessert or I guess no star since we couldn't eat it! Judging by these desserts I would not call it a bakery. The lady in front of us told us that they rarely have the coconut cupcakes and somebody called her because they had them. I figured they had to be pretty special and I love coconut cake so we got a coconut cupcake and then the lady recommended this raspberry tart. The desserts came before our salad and we were going to be sneaky and have a bite but we could not cut into the rock of frosting that was on top of the cupcake. I did ask the server but she said it's just because it's cold and once it thawed out it would be fine . My friend and I spent over an hour gabbing over our salads and when we went to cut the cupcake, the frosting on top was still hard as a rock and could not be cut. When we finally broke into it the cake inside disintegrated like it was still in the filling tasted like lard. It was absolutely awful. So disappointed but we still had the tart. Well low and behold the tart was even more of a disappointment. The Fylling was more raspberry fruit but it had obviously been frozen and thawed out inside so it was watery and bland with no flavor. It was like somebody blended frozen raspberries and put a little cream on top. Thank God we just had a massage and facial next-door and we were really relaxed because the desserts were supposed to be the icing on the cake but instead were super disappointing. If it wasn't for the salad I would probably never go back but it is the best Chinese chicken salad in the South Bay! Two salads and two desserts $40. I should have asked for a refund for the desserts but I guess the lesson is don't ever order again.

    Diana B.

    Food was greasy and salty Menu had half of the items blocked out Came here because I remember Lisa's as being a healthier/ home style option (have not been here since 2020) I think they changed ownership? (I asked, but the girl behind the counter denied it). They used to be open only until 3pm, I called at 3:10, they said they were open until 6. Most of the menu blacked out with tape. I ordered a Ortega turkey panini, I got a greasy grilled turkey on sourdough. Turkey was very salty, low quality. I ate half and decided I just couldn't finish it. Still hungry--Walked back in, thinking I ordered wrong and could order something better (I was going to pay for a separate sandwich- never asked for any discount) I asked if it was possible to order a panini without oil/ grease/ butter on the outside -- I was told "that's a panini, there is no other way" I looked at all the other options and decided that no matter what I ordered, I was going to be unhappy due to the way they prepare their food. Should have just gone to Whole Foods or Mendocino farms. Lady behind the counter was efficient. Pasta salad was alright ( pic shows I ate it all- not sure if it was good or if I was hungry)
